HVAC Service in Mulberry, FL: What to Expect

The climate in the Lakeland corridor, where Mulberry sits in Polk County, pushes air conditioning systems to their limits from April through October. With summer highs reaching 91 F and humidity at 74 percent, residents face over 95 days annually when temperatures climb above 90 degrees. The inland location blocks coastal breezes while amplifying heat retention, and Polk County's distinction as the lightning capital of the US means surge-related AC failures are a recurring problem. The rapid growth of distribution and logistics employment along the Winter Haven-Lakeland corridor has added commercial HVAC demand to existing suburban residential needs. Five contractors provide HVAC service in Mulberry, averaging a 4.7 rating across 708 reviews, and three offer around-the-clock availability for emergencies.

Florida law requires HVAC contractors to hold either a Class A unlimited or Class B limited capacity license from the Department of Business and Professional Regulation, ensuring technicians working in the state have met established competency standards. For homeowners in the area, a standard service call runs $75 to $200, while routine tune-ups for a single system cost between $70 and $200. Common repairs average $150 to $1,200 depending on the specific issue and parts required.
